Bridge to Belonging: Transitional Support for Alzheimer’s & Dementia

For residents in independent or assisted living who are navigating mild cognitive impairment or early-stage dementia, we offer Bridge to Belonging. This innovative, concierge-level program bridges the gap between traditional assisted living and secure memory care.
Designed for those who benefit from structured engagement but are not yet ready for a secure environment, Bridge to Belonging offers small-group activities seven days a week.
Our program is built on 4 key elements designed to engage the whole person.
Creating a safe space for expression, finding purpose through community, and building meaningful bonds with peers.
Encouraging lifelong learning through new skills, music appreciation, and engaging discussions about the world.
Facilitating stimulating conversations that honor residents’ wisdom, opinions, and life experiences.
Energizing the mind and body through music, dance, and physical activity to promote overall well-being.
A Secure, Vibrant Neighborhood
Our Monarch House neighborhood is purpose-built to balance safety with independence.
- Studio Apartments: thoughtfully designed personal spaces with built-in storage.
- Secure Outdoor Courtyards: beautiful, accessible areas for gardening, walking, and enjoying the fresh air with high ceilings and abundant natural light
- Family Connection: We view families as essential partners in care and use the Cubigo platform to keep you connected with daily updates and photos of your loved one’s engagement.
- Resident Engagement: Stay on top of all that’s going on at the community with the Tovertafel & iN2L apps.
- Peace of Mind: With our AUGi fall-detection system, know your loved one is safe and with the right support.
This purpose-built memory care neighbourhood with intentionally designed community rooms creates a supportive environment where residents can move freely and confidently. It is a place where safety meets dignity, allowing your loved one to thrive while giving you the peace of mind you deserve.
